USI MID-160: Worlds thinnest MID complete with Intel Atom processor

USI is to launch the world’s thinnest Mobile Internet Device (MID), called USI MID-160. The new device will be based on the Intel Atom processor; this shows how great USI are at developing miniature technology.

The MID-160 has a 5 inch screen with a 800×480 pixel touch screen. The screen has 167,000 colors, which is a great achievement from something so small. The USI MID-160 weighs in at 250 grams and is just 1.5cm thick.

The Mobile Internet Device comes with an 8GB SSD, and comes complete with a microphone as well as instant communication software. The USI MID-160 comes complete with dual-band WiFi/WiMAX module, and an option for a 3G module.
